User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; de; rv:1.9.2.10) Gecko/20100914 Firefox/3.6.10 (.NET CLR 2.0.50727)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; de; rv:1.9.2.10) Gecko/20100914 Firefox/3.6.10 (.NET CLR 2.0.50727) A Script runs too long, browser becomes unresponsive. http://maps.google.com/maps?ll=-16.803226,-180.0 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. go to http://maps.google.com/maps?ll=-16.803226,-180.0 2. unresponsive Expected Results: maybe see that a script takes too long and get a dialog asking me to abort it.

It seems like my dom.max_script_run_time setting (1800 seconds, why had I done that?) had caused the unresponsiveness, which I was able to see only with a new profile. Sorry about that. My bad.
